Post by: Sandwich on May 19, 2003, 01:54:04 am
Quote
Originally posted by CP5670
A car racing game with a joystick? :wtf:


Much better than a mouse, and more precise than a keyboard. Only thing that competes with joystick driving is an actual steering wheel, but I find the joystick easier, simply because there's less moving around to turn, brake, etc. ;)

Quote
Originally posted by Venom
descent with a joystick? :wtf:


That's how I play D3 most of the time - I map the joystick's hat to the sliding control - up, down, left, right - the joystick's throttle to forward and reverse, and the handle twist to barrel rolling. that leaves me with regular stick movements to control the orientation (duh), and a gazillion buttons! :p


I gotta finish that game sometime. :p
